So, as previously mentioned, voting shall end early on the Alt addendum with 9 to 6 being the ending tally, favoring its implementation. So with that, a couple of immediate ground rules on the subject for those interested in creating one.
#1: Players may have only ONE Alt PC. #2: To be eligible to have an alt, a player must already have a character that is 5th level or above as result of previous participation in matches/events. #3: NOTHING is shareable/transferable between Alts with the intent to use within a match. #4: If both of a single players PCs are on the same level bracket when that bracket is called for, only ONE can participate in the match, and cannot be changed once signed up. #5: All Alt PC start off at level 3, and follow normal creation rules.
And for now, that is all. If there's something over looked, questions, or suggestions that people wish to make, feel free to post them here, or PM them directly to me. When I have time later, the rules will be update under the other homebrew rulings at the beginning of each thread. (At least those run by me.) Other than that, as mentioned previously these rules are subject to potential change pending further review.
